How Many Pounds Can A Upstairs Bedroom Hold. Typical floor can carry 30 pound per square foot load. You have 12 square foot furniture with 300 pounds weight. In the us, residential building codes require that every bedroom support 30 pounds per square foot (psf), and other rooms support 40 psf. A bedroom floor can handle 30 pounds per square foot, while the floor on other areas of a house can hold upto 40 pounds per square foot. The floor can carry 12x30.
